The results of the SIGNE-2MP9 experiment aboard the Prognoz-9 satellite are discussed with particular attention given to the time structure and energy spectra of repeated gamma-bursts. Twelve short cosmic gamma-ray bursts were observed from the same source in Sagittarius during the SIGNE-2MP9 experiment and an experiment on the ICE satellite. The coordinates of this source were determined by Atteia et al. (1987).
